The Territorial Team of the Judicial Police (ETPJ) of the Civil Guard of Costa Teguise, in Lanzarote, located on December 18 a minor who had been missing since September 17 from the family home in the town of Torredembarra in Tarragona.
The Civil Guard in Lanzarote was informed, on the night of December 17, through a telephone call from the minor's mother, of the possibility that her daughter was on the island of La Graciosa with her sentimental partner, with whom she had allegedly run away, and some friends.
As a result of the information received, the ETPJ of Costa Teguise was activated, which, after verifying the information received - also accessing different social networks - assessed the possibility that the missing minor was indeed in La Graciosa.
Identification and location
Immediately, the Civil Guard located in Caleta de Cebo a boat in which the minor, in the company of some friends, used to travel from the province of Cádiz to La Graciosa. Finally, after carrying out the corresponding police procedures, the 17-year-old minor was located in the Caleta de Sebo campsite.
There was a police report on the minor for the described disappearance, being immediately admitted to a juvenile center in the town of Arrecife until she could be picked up by her parents. As for the sentimental partner whose initials are O.V.E., of Spanish nationality and 28 years of age, he has been admitted to the Tahíche prison, as there is a valid order for imprisonment from the Criminal Court No. 2 of Logroño, for a crime of damages.
